git更新本地远程分支
-
要更新本地远程分支,可以按照以下步骤进行操作:
1. 确保你已经连接到正确的远程仓库:在命令行中,使用`git remote -v`命令可以查看当前设置的远程仓库地址。
2. 确保你已经拉取最新的远程分支:在命令行中,使用`git fetch`命令可以将远程仓库的最新变动拉取到本地。
3. 检查本地分支与远程分支的关联关系:使用`git branch -vv`命令可以查看本地分支与远程分支的关联情况。
4. 如果本地分支与远程分支关联有误,可以使用`git branch –set-upstream-to=<远程仓库名>/<远程分支名>`命令进行关联修正。
5. 拉取最新的远程分支:使用`git pull`命令可以将最新的远程分支合并到本地分支。
6. 如果只想拉取远程分支的变动而不进行合并,可以使用`git fetch origin <远程分支名>`命令。
7. 此外,还可以使用`git checkout -b <本地分支名> origin/<远程分支名>`命令来创建并切换到本地分支,并与远程分支建立关联。
通过以上步骤,可以轻松更新本地远程分支,以保持与远程仓库的同步。
2年前 -
要将本地分支与远程分支进行更新,需要执行以下步骤:
1. 确保你当前在工作目录下的仓库中。可以通过在命令行中导航到该目录来确认。
2. 使用`git branch`命令查看本地分支列表。确保你已经切换到要更新的分支。
3. 使用`git fetch`命令从远程仓库获取最新的代码变动。这个命令会将远程分支的更新拉取到本地,但不会自动合并。
“`
git fetch
“`4. 使用`git merge`命令将远程分支的更新合并到你的本地分支。
“`
git merge origin/branch-name
“`其中`branch-name`是要合并的远程分支的名称。
你也可以使用`git pull`命令来获取远程分支的更新并自动合并到当前分支。
“`
git pull origin branch-name
“`这个命令相当于`git fetch`和`git merge`的组合。
5. 解决可能的合并冲突。如果远程分支和本地分支有冲突,你需要手动解决这些冲突。使用`git status`命令可以查看文件中的冲突,并使用你喜欢的文本编辑器来解决这些冲突。
6. 最后,使用`git push`命令将更新后的分支推送到远程仓库。
“`
git push origin branch-name
“`这将更新远程仓库中的分支,使其与本地分支保持同步。
请注意,可能需要提供正确的权限或凭据才能推送到远程仓库。如果没有权限,你需要联系仓库管理员来获取访问权限。
2年前 -
想要更新本地的远程分支,可以按照以下步骤进行操作:
1. 进入工作目录:
首先,使用命令行或者终端进入你想要更新的项目的工作目录。可以使用cd命令来切换目录。2. 查看当前分支信息:
使用以下命令查看当前所在的分支:
“`
git branch
“`3. 切换到目标分支:
如果当前所在分支不是你想要更新的远程分支,可以使用以下命令切换到目标分支:
“`
git checkout
“`4. 拉取最新代码:
使用以下命令拉取最新的远程代码:
“`
git pull origin
“`
这将会从远程仓库的指定分支拉取最新的代码到你的本地分支。如果之前从未拉取过远程分支,可以使用以下命令来创建本地分支并拉取远程代码:
“`
git checkout -borigin/
“`5. 合并或重置本地修改:
如果在本地分支有尚未提交的修改,git pull可能会失败。这时候可以选择合并或重置本地修改。– 合并本地修改:
使用以下命令将本地修改合并到最新的代码中:
“`
git stash
git pull origin
git stash pop
“`
这将会先存储本地修改,然后拉取最新的代码,最后将之前的本地修改重新应用在工作目录中。– 重置本地修改:
使用以下命令将本地修改重置为最新的代码:
“`
git reset –hard origin/
git clean -df
“`
这将会重置本地分支为最新的代码,同时删除所有未跟踪的文件和目录。6. 查看更新后的状态:
使用以下命令查看更新后的分支状态:
“`
git status
“`通过以上步骤,你可以成功更新本地的远程分支。记得在操作之前先备份你的本地修改,以免丢失重要的工作进度。
2年前